    With the Leaving Cert. results now out, potential college students are probably starting to think about what's going to happen in the next month or two. I'm starting this thread so that any potential incoming DkIT computing first years can ask questions about DkIT's computing department and get an answer straight from the source (I'm DkIT computing department's I.T. Retention & Recruitment officer). Any questions about how the department runs, what kind of subjects you'll study, what induction week will bring, where to go, how to get here, ask them here and I'll try to answer them as best I can.

    4 years in DKIT doing the Software Development Level 7 for 3 years and then the Commercial Computing Level 8 for 1 year. Spent 6 months looking for a job and have been working as a Software engineer for 20 months now.

    And I'm happy to provide any insight into questions on the course, prospects after completing it and anything about real life work in software development also.
